aboutsummaryrefslogtreecommitdiffstats
path: root/include/uapi/misc
AgeCommit message (Expand)AuthorFilesLines
2025-10-04Merge tag 'char-misc-6.18-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ds1-1/+1
2025-09-12misc: fastrpc: Remove kernel-side domain checks from capability ioctlLing Xu1-1/+1
2025-09-06crypto: hisilicon/zip - add hashjoin, gather, and UDMA data move featuresZhushuai Yin1-0/+1
2025-05-21misc: amd-sbi: Add support for register xferAkshay Gupta1-0/+31
2025-05-21misc: amd-sbi: Add support for read MCA register protocolAkshay Gupta1-0/+33
2025-05-21misc: amd-sbi: Add support for CPUID protocolAkshay Gupta1-0/+37
2025-05-21misc: amd-sbi: Add support for AMD_SBI IOCTLAkshay Gupta1-0/+51
2025-03-16cxl: Remove driverAndrew Donnellan1-156/+0
2024-08-15Revert "misc: fastrpc: Restrict untrusted app to attach to privileged PD"Griffin Kroah-Hartman1-3/+0
2024-07-19Merge tag 'char-misc-6.11-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ds1-0/+39
2024-07-10misc: mrvl-cn10k-dpi: add Octeon CN10K DPI administrative driverVamsi Attunuru1-0/+39
2024-07-03misc: fastrpc: Restrict untrusted app to attach to privileged PDEkansh Gupta1-0/+3
2024-04-11misc/pvpanic: add shutdown event definitionThomas Weißschuh1-0/+1
2024-04-11misc/pvpanic: use bit macrosThomas Weißschuh1-2/+4
2023-01-26habanalabs/uapi: move uapi file to drmOded Gabbay1-2225/+0
2023-01-26habanalabs: pass-through request from user to f/wfarah kassabri1-0/+4
2023-01-26habanalabs: modify export dmabuf APIOhad Sharabi1-6/+15
2022-11-29Merge tag 'misc-habanalabs-next-2022-11-23' of https://git.kernel.org/pub/scm...Greg Kroah-Hartman1-17/+76
2022-11-25misc: fastrpc: Add support for audiopdAbel Vesa1-0/+7
2022-11-23habanalabs: increase the size of busy engines maskTomer Tayar1-1/+1
2022-11-23habanalabs/gaudi: add page fault notify eventDani Liberman1-0/+2
2022-11-23habanalabs/gaudi: add razwi notify eventDani Liberman1-0/+2
2022-11-23habanalabs/gaudi2: add PCI revision 2 supportOfir Bitton1-0/+7
2022-11-23habanalabs/gaudi2: capture RAZWI informationDani Liberman1-0/+4
2022-11-23habanalabs: add page fault info uapiDani Liberman1-0/+31
2022-11-23habanalabs: refactor razwi event notificationDani Liberman1-16/+29
2022-10-10Merge tag 'v6.1-p1' of git://git.kernel.org/pub/scm/linux/kernel/git/herbert/...Linus Torvalds1-1/+16
2022-09-19habanalabs/gaudi2: add secured attestation info uapiDani Liberman1-0/+43
2022-09-19habanalabs: new notifier events for device stateTal Cohen1-0/+4
2022-09-18habanalabs: expose device security status using info ioctlOfir Bitton1-1/+2
2022-09-18habanalabs/gaudi2: new API to control engine cores running modeTal Cohen1-4/+34
2022-09-18habanalabs/uapi: move defines to better place inside fileOded Gabbay1-15/+15
2022-09-18habanalabs: add uapi to retrieve engines statusDani Liberman1-0/+9
2022-09-18habanalabs: fix spelling mistakesBharat Jauhari1-5/+5
2022-09-16crypto: hisilicon/qm - add UACCE_CMD_QM_SET_QP_INFO supportWeili Qian1-1/+16
2022-07-12habanalabs: add status of reset after device releaseOded Gabbay1-1/+4
2022-07-12habanalabs: add support for common decoder interruptsOfir Bitton1-0/+4
2022-07-12habanalabs: naming refactor of user interrupt flowOfir Bitton1-2/+5
2022-07-12uapi: habanalabs: add gaudi2 definesOded Gabbay1-20/+435
2022-07-12habanalabs/goya: move dma direction enum to uapi fileOded Gabbay1-0/+27
2022-07-12habanalabs/gaudi: notify user process on device unavailableTal Cohen1-5/+7
2022-07-12habanalabs: send an event notification when CS timeout occursTal Cohen1-0/+2
2022-07-12habanalabs: expose undefined opcode status via info ioctlTal Cohen1-0/+30
2022-07-12habanalabs/gaudi: collect undefined opcode error infoTal Cohen1-2/+6
2022-07-12habanalabs: align ioctl uapi structures to 64-bitDan Rapaport1-0/+1
2022-05-22habanalabs: add support for notification via eventfdTal Cohen1-0/+15
2022-05-22habanalabs: add prefetch flag to the MAP operationOhad Sharabi1-0/+1
2022-05-22habanalabs: expose compute ctx status through info ioctlOfir Bitton1-0/+5
2022-05-22habanalabs: add user API to get valid DRAM page sizesOhad Sharabi1-26/+37
2022-05-22habanalabs: add DRAM default page size to HW infoOhad Sharabi1-0/+3
2022-03-18misc: fastrpc: Add support to secure memory mapVamsi Krishna Gattupalli1-1/+4
2022-03-18misc: fastrpc: check before loading process to the DSPJeya R1-0/+17
2022-03-18misc: fastrpc: Add support to get DSP capabilitiesJeya R1-0/+8
2022-03-18misc: fastrpc: add support for FASTRPC_IOCTL_MEM_MAP/UNMAPJeya R1-0/+51
2022-02-28habanalabs: allow user to set allocation page sizeOhad Sharabi1-1/+4
2022-02-28habanalabs: use kernel-doc for memory ioctl documentationOhad Sharabi1-54/+57
2022-02-28habanalabs: Timestamps buffers registrationfarah kassabri1-2/+35
2022-02-28habanalabs: expose number of user interruptsOded Gabbay1-0/+5
2021-12-26habanalabs: change wait_for_interrupt implementationfarah kassabri1-17/+44
2021-12-26habanalabs: add SOB information to signal submission uAPIDani Liberman1-1/+9
2021-12-26habanalabs: add power information type to POWER_GET packetTomer Tayar1-0/+1
2021-12-26habanalabs: add support for fetching historic errorsDani Liberman1-1/+57
2021-12-26habanalabs: add new opcodes for INFO IOCTLfarah kassabri1-0/+4
2021-12-26habanalabs: expand clock throttling information uAPIOfir Bitton1-2/+14
2021-12-26habanalabs: change wait for interrupt timeout to 64 bitDani Liberman1-7/+11
2021-10-18habanalabs: define uAPI to export FD for DMA-BUFOded Gabbay1-1/+27
2021-10-18habanalabs: add support for a long interrupt target valueOfir Bitton1-6/+7
2021-10-18habanalabs: add kernel-doc style commentsOded Gabbay1-18/+25
2021-09-29habanalabs: fix resetting args in wait for CS IOCTLRajaravi Krishna Katta1-4/+2
2021-09-01habanalabs: add "in device creation" statusOmer Shpigelman1-1/+3
2021-09-01habanalabs: expose server type in INFO IOCTLOded Gabbay1-4/+44
2021-08-29habanalabs: add support for encapsulated signals reservationfarah kassabri1-13/+97
2021-08-29habanalabs: add wait-for-multi-CS uAPIOhad Sharabi1-2/+21
2021-08-29habanalabs: allow fail on inability to respect hintYuri Nudelman1-0/+1
2021-06-18habanalabs: added open_stats info ioctlYuri Nudelman1-0/+12
2021-06-18habanalabs: add debug flag to prevent failure on timeoutYuri Nudelman1-0/+1
2021-05-08habanalabs: expose ASIC specific PLL indexBharat Jauhari1-0/+33
2021-04-26Merge tag 'char-misc-5.13-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ds1-20/+57
2021-04-09habanalabs: remove the store jobs array from CS IOCTLOded Gabbay1-25/+10
2021-04-09habanalabs: add custom timeout flag per csAlon Mizrahi1-2/+13
2021-04-09habanalabs: return current power via INFO IOCTLSagiv Ozeri1-0/+9
2021-04-09habanalabs: wait for interrupt supportOfir Bitton1-5/+37
2021-03-26crypto: hisilicon/qm - add queue isolation support for Kunpeng930Weili Qian1-0/+1
2021-02-08habanalabs: return block size + block IDOded Gabbay1-6/+21
2021-02-08habanalabs: support fetching first available user CQOfir Bitton1-0/+3
2021-01-27habanalabs: modify device_idle interfaceOhad Sharabi1-1/+3
2021-01-27habanalabs: add new mem ioctl op for mapping hw blocksOfir Bitton1-2/+16
2021-01-27habanalabs: add user available interrupt to hw_ipOfir Bitton1-2/+4
2021-01-27habanalabs: report dram_page_size in hw_ip_info ioctlMoti Haimovski1-0/+2
2021-01-27habanalabs: allow user to pass a staged submission seqOfir Bitton1-9/+19
2020-12-28habanalabs: add validation cs counter, fix misplaced countersAlon Mizrahi1-0/+4
2020-12-28habanalabs: add comment for pll frequency ioctl opcodeAlon Mizrahi1-0/+1
2020-11-30habanalabs: Add CB IOCTL opcode to retrieve CB informationTomer Tayar1-2/+13
2020-11-30habanalabs: add support for cs with timestampOfir Bitton1-1/+5
2020-11-30habanalabs: indicate to user that a cs is goneOfir Bitton1-1/+4
2020-11-30habanalabs: fetch pll frequency from firmwareAlon Mizrahi1-0/+9
2020-11-30habanalabs: add 'needs reset' state in driverOfir Bitton1-1/+2
2020-11-30habanalabs: fix cs counters structurefarah kassabri1-15/+20
2020-11-30habanalabs: sync stream collective supportOfir Bitton1-2/+12
2020-11-30habanalabs/gaudi: Set DMA5 QMAN internalOfir Bitton1-6/+6
2020-11-30habanalabs: sync stream collective infrastructureOfir Bitton1-4/+13
2020-11-30habanalabs: use enum for CB allocation optionsTal Cohen1-0/+16
2020-09-22habanalabs: Add an option to map CB to device MMUTomer Tayar1-1/+11
2020-09-22habanalabs: allow to wait on CS without sleepOded Gabbay1-0/+3
2020-09-22habanalabs: count dropped CS because max CS in-flightOded Gabbay1-0/+2
2020-09-22habanalabs: replace armcp with the generic cpucpOded Gabbay1-2/+2
2020-09-22habanalabs: add support for getting device total energyfarah kassabri1-0/+10
2020-09-22habanalabs: extend busy engines mask to 64 bitsfarah kassabri1-0/+6
2020-09-22habanalabs: expose sync manager resources allocation in INFO IOCTLOfir Bitton1-0/+23
2020-09-22habanalabs: add information about PCIe controllerOfir Bitton1-0/+27
2020-09-16misc: fastrpc: add ioctl for attaching to sensors pdJonathan Marek1-0/+1
2020-09-16misc: fastrpc: fix indentation error in uapi headerJonathan Marek1-2/+2
2020-07-24habanalabs: Add dropped cs statistics info structOfir Bitton1-0/+21
2020-07-24uapi/habanalabs: fix some commentsOded Gabbay1-3/+3
2020-05-19uapi: habanalabs: add gaudi definesOded Gabbay1-2/+162
2020-05-19habanalabs: get card type, location from F/WOmer Shpigelman1-1/+2
2020-05-19uapi: habanalabs: add signal/wait operationsOmer Shpigelman1-16/+51
2020-05-19habanalabs: leave space for 2xMSG_PROT in CBOded Gabbay1-1/+2
2020-05-19habanalabs: Add INFO IOCTL opcode for time sync informationTomer Tayar1-0/+8
2020-02-22crypto: hisilicon - register zip engine to uacceZhangfei Gao1-0/+23
2020-02-22uacce: add uacce driverKenneth Lee1-0/+38
2020-01-14misc: pvpanic: add crash loaded eventzhenwei pi1-0/+1
2020-01-14misc: pvpanic: move bit definition to uapi header filezhenwei pi1-0/+8
2019-11-21habanalabs: expose reset counters via existing INFO IOCTLMoti Haimovski1-0/+9
2019-11-21habanalabs: export uapi defines to user-spaceOded Gabbay1-4/+12
2019-11-21habanalabs: expose card name in INFO IOCTLOded Gabbay1-0/+2
2019-11-21habanalabs: add opcode to INFO IOCTL to return clock rateOded Gabbay1-5/+14
2019-11-21habanalabs: Fix typosTomer Tayar1-1/+1
2019-10-10misc: fastrpc: add mmap/unmap supportJorge Ramirez-Ortiz1-0/+15
2019-09-05habanalabs: stop using the acronym KMDOded Gabbay1-11/+11
2019-09-05habanalabs: add uapi to retrieve aggregate H/W eventsOded Gabbay1-0/+3
2019-09-05habanalabs: add uapi to retrieve device utilizationOded Gabbay1-15/+34
2019-09-05habanalabs: Make the Coresight timestamp perpetualTomer Tayar1-1/+1
2019-09-05habanalabs: explicitly set the queue-id enumerated numbersDotan Barak1-14/+14
2019-09-05habanalabs: add comments on INFO IOCTLOded Gabbay1-1/+13
2019-08-15misc: xilinx_sdfec: Add stats & status ioctlsDragan Cvetic1-0/+75
2019-08-15misc: xilinx_sdfec: Support poll file operationDragan Cvetic1-0/+13
2019-08-15misc: xilinx_sdfec: Add ability to get/set configDragan Cvetic1-0/+57
2019-08-15misc: xilinx_sdfec: Add ability to configure LDPCDragan Cvetic1-0/+98
2019-08-15misc: xilinx_sdfec: Add ability to configure turboDragan Cvetic1-0/+67
2019-08-15misc: xilinx_sdfec: Store driver config and stateDragan Cvetic1-0/+138
2019-07-25treewide: add "WITH Linux-syscall-note" to SPDX tag of uapi headersMasahiro Yamada1-1/+1
2019-07-13Merge tag 'powerpc-5.3-1' of git://git.kernel.org/pub/scm/linux/kernel/git/po...Linus Torvalds1-7/+7
2019-07-01habanalabs: Add busy engines bitmask to HW idle IOCTLTomer Tayar1-1/+29
2019-06-14ocxl: do not use C++ style comments in uapi headerMasahiro Yamada1-7/+7
2019-05-24uapi/habanalabs: add opcode for enable/disable device debug modeOded Gabbay1-2/+20
2019-04-21uapi/habanalabs: add missing fields in bmon paramsOded Gabbay1-3/+6
2019-04-03uapi/habanalabs: fix some comments in uapi fileOded Gabbay1-9/+14
2019-04-01habanalabs: add new IOCTL for debug, tracing and profilingOmer Shpigelman1-1/+115
2019-03-24habanalabs: add device status option to INFO IOCTLDalit Ben Zoor1-0/+12
2019-03-07uapi/habanalabs: add some comments in habanalabs.hOded Gabbay1-2/+5
2019-02-28habanalabs: add comments in uapi/misc/habanalabs.hOded Gabbay1-1/+9
2019-02-27habanalabs: allow memory allocations larger than 4GBOded Gabbay1-4/+2
2019-02-18habanalabs: implement INFO IOCTLOded Gabbay1-1/+74
2019-02-18habanalabs: add virtual memory and MMU modulesOmer Shpigelman1-1/+121
2019-02-18habanalabs: add command submission moduleOded Gabbay1-1/+157
2019-02-18habanalabs: add h/w queues moduleOded Gabbay1-0/+29
2019-02-18habanalabs: add command buffer moduleOded Gabbay1-0/+46
2019-02-18habanalabs: add basic Goya supportOded Gabbay1-0/+20
2019-02-12misc: fastrpc: Add support for dmabuf exporterSrinivas Kandagatla1-0/+8
2019-02-12misc: fastrpc: Add support for create remote init processSrinivas Kandagatla1-0/+10
2019-02-12misc: fastrpc: Add support for context Invoke methodSrinivas Kandagatla1-0/+23
2018-06-03ocxl: Add an IOCTL so userspace knows what OCXL features are availableAlastair D'Silva1-0/+6
2018-06-03ocxl: Expose the thread_id needed for wait on POWER9Alastair D'Silva1-0/+8
2018-03-02ocxl: Add get_metadata IOCTL to share OCXL information to userspaceAlastair D'Silva1-0/+17
2018-01-24ocxl: Add AFU interrupt supportFrederic Barrat1-0/+9
2018-01-24ocxl: Driver code for 'generic' opencapi devicesFrederic Barrat1-0/+40
2018-01-19cxl: Add support for ASB_Notify on POWER9Christophe Lombard1-4/+6
2017-11-02License cleanup: add SPDX license identifier to uapi header files with a licenseGreg Kroah-Hartman1-0/+1
2017-05-11uapi: export all headers under uapi directoriesNicolas Dichtel1-2/+0
2016-08-09cxl: Use fixed width predefined types in data structure.Philippe Bergheaud1-2/+2
2016-06-28cxl: Add mechanism for delivering AFU driver specific eventsPhilippe Bergheaud1-0/+17
2016-03-09cxl: Support to flash a new image on the adapter from a guestChristophe Lombard1-0/+24
2015-08-18cxl: Add alternate MMIO error handlingIan Munsie1-1/+3
2015-06-03cxl: Implement an ioctl to fetch afu card-id, offset-id and modeVaibhav Jain1-0/+22
2014-10-08cxl: Add documentation for userspace APIsIan Munsie1-3/+4
2014-10-08cxl: Add userspace header fileIan Munsie2-0/+89